OpenLoop is looking for a Financial Planning & Analysis (FP&A) Analyst to join our team. This role will be a member of the Finance Team, collaborating closely with CFO, leadership team, and cross-functionally. The FP&A Analyst will play a critical role in financial planning, analysis, and decision support. This individual will be responsible for creating financial models, analyzing financial performance, and providing insights to guide business strategies and decision-making processes. The ideal candidate will have strong analytical skills, attention to detail, and the ability to communicate financial information effectively to stakeholders.


About the Role

Responsibilities include, but are not limited to:

  • Develop and maintain financial models to support forecasting, budgeting, and long-term planning.
  • Prepare monthly, quarterly, and annual financial reports, including variance analysis and commentary on financial performance.
  • Analyze financial statements, trends, and key performance indicators (KPIs) to provide actionable insights for management.
  • Assist in the development of annual budgets and periodic forecasts, working closely with various departments to gather input and ensure accuracy.
  • Monitor actual performance against budgets and forecasts, identifying variances and providing recommendations for corrective actions.
  • Support strategic planning initiatives by analyzing financial data and trends to assist in the development of business strategies. Conduct scenario analyses and financial simulations to evaluate potential business opportunities and risks.
  • Work with cross-functional teams to gather financial information, understand business drivers, and support decision-making processes.
  • Prepare presentations and reports for senior management and Board, highlighting key financial metrics and strategic recommendations.
  • Identify opportunities for improving financial processes and systems to enhance efficiency and accuracy.
  • Assist in the implementation of new financial tools and technologies.
  • Provide financial analysis and support for special projects and initiatives as required by the finance team or senior management.
Requirements:
  • 2-5 years of experience in a financial planning, analysis, or a related financial role OR 1-2 years experience in investment banking or management consulting
  • Experience with financial modeling, budgeting, and forecasting.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ills, with the ability to interpret complex financial data and provide actionable insights.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Excel, SQL, financial modeling, and data analysis.
  • Experience with financial software or ERP systems is a plus.
  • Excellent communication skills, with the ability to present financial information clearly and effectively to both financial and non-financial stakeholders.
  • Attention to detail and the ability to work independently as well as part of a team.
